The subtle art of not finding what you’re looking for

The Unexpected Limits of Finding Patterns

Imagine a world where searching for patterns isn’t about finding them, but about carefully avoiding specific ones. That’s the essence of a fascinating area of mathematics explored in a recent paper from the University of British Columbia and the Alfréd Rényi Institute of Mathematics, authored by R.P. Anstee, Oakley Edens, Arvin Sahami, and Attila Sali. Their work delves into the surprisingly complex problem of determining the maximum number of columns in a matrix that avoids certain configurations — a seemingly simple question with far-reaching implications.

The researchers use a unique approach in their exploration of what are called “forbidden configurations.” This isn’t about hunting for hidden codes or deciphering secret messages; it’s about understanding the fundamental limits of pattern avoidance. The paper focuses on the fascinating boundary cases, where adding a single column to a matrix suddenly explodes the number of possible structures, dramatically altering the whole system.

The Matrix Metaphor: A World of Ones and Zeros

To grasp the core idea, picture a simple matrix—a grid of ones and zeros. Think of a spreadsheet, but far more abstract. Each column in this matrix represents a set, and the ones and zeros indicate whether a particular element belongs to that set. This seemingly simple structure can encode a surprisingly rich tapestry of mathematical relationships. The core problem revolves around figuring out the maximum number of columns you can fit into such a matrix without repeating columns and without allowing certain forbidden submatrices (configurations) to appear.

The researchers meticulously examine specific forbidden configurations, small sub-matrices that serve as “forbidden patterns.” They study how the maximum number of columns in a larger matrix changes as we restrict the matrix to avoid these patterns. The focus is particularly sharp on a specific class of forbidden configurations where the relationship between size and complexity takes an unexpected turn. The number of possible column combinations remains relatively constrained until the introduction of a single additional column. This addition suddenly unlocks a cascade of possibilities, making the problem’s complexity spike significantly.

Beyond the Matrix: Implications and Applications

Why should we care about the seemingly esoteric world of forbidden configurations in matrices? It turns out these mathematical puzzles have surprisingly broad applications. The study of forbidden configurations intersects with various fields, including extremal set theory, coding theory, and even computational geometry. The results have implications for database design, information theory, and algorithm complexity analysis. Understanding the limits of pattern avoidance is crucial in any system that processes and manages information efficiently.

For example, the concepts in this paper touch upon aspects of database design, where avoiding certain configurations of data entries can improve query efficiency. The limitations described could impact how much data a database can store while maintaining quick access. Likewise, this relates to information theory by reflecting on the constraints and capabilities of efficiently encoding and transmitting information, limiting the amount of data one can transmit without introducing redundancy or error. In algorithm complexity, pattern avoidance is deeply connected to upper and lower bounds in algorithm efficiency. The research sheds light on the maximum complexity possible in specific contexts, helping us assess how effectively we can solve certain problems.

The Surprising Simplicity of Complexity

One of the most striking aspects of this research is how seemingly simple rules can lead to remarkably complex behavior. The addition of just one column to the matrix, under certain forbidden configuration constraints, can cause a significant jump in the maximum number of possible columns. This “phase transition” behavior emphasizes the subtle interplay of order and chaos in even the most straightforward mathematical systems. It’s a reminder that even in seemingly deterministic settings, surprising unpredictability can emerge.

The researchers introduce several specific forbidden configurations, meticulously demonstrating how subtle changes in the structure of these configurations profoundly impact the overall complexity of the problem. They offer precise mathematical bounds for the maximum number of columns, based on the chosen forbidden configuration. This rigorous mathematical treatment isn’t simply an academic exercise; it provides a toolkit for understanding how pattern avoidance constraints limit information storage and processing capabilities across various fields.

The Long Road to Exact Bounds

Determining exact bounds for these forbidden configurations is notoriously difficult. The paper presents several innovative techniques, such as applying results from coding theory, to improve the accuracy of these bounds. This demonstrates the power of borrowing tools from different mathematical areas to solve seemingly unrelated problems. They use existing bounds and create new constructions to narrow the gap between known lower and upper bounds, making significant strides in determining the exact maximum number of columns under the restrictions of various forbidden configurations. Even then, the problem of finding exact bounds for more complex configurations remains challenging.

The authors emphasize the value of understanding these boundary cases, where even minor changes can have dramatic effects on the system’s complexity. This research highlights the value of mathematical rigor, showcasing the practical applications of seemingly theoretical work. It’s a reminder that the quest for exact solutions, even in seemingly simple systems, can reveal hidden depths and intricate relationships.

A Look Ahead: Open Questions and Future Directions

The paper concludes by highlighting several open questions and directions for future research. The authors point to the challenge of finding even better bounds for more complex forbidden configurations, suggesting avenues for further investigation. This isn’t just about solving mathematical puzzles; it’s about refining our understanding of the intricate relationship between order and chaos in complex systems. Understanding the limits of pattern avoidance is critical for optimizing various processes involving information, and this research points towards several fertile areas for future study.

The work from the University of British Columbia and the Alfréd Rényi Institute of Mathematics offers a glimpse into a fascinating area of mathematics with surprisingly broad implications. It’s a testament to the power of abstract mathematics to provide insights into seemingly unrelated fields, shaping our understanding of how to manage, process, and make sense of information in our increasingly data-rich world. The researchers’ approach, focusing on the boundary cases and employing creative mathematical tools, sets the stage for further exploration of this complex and vitally important area.